中級編

VBScript

VBScriptでメールの送り方を4パターン紹介

VBScript(Visual Basic Scripting Edition)は、Windows環境でのタスク自動化に非常に便利なスクリプト言語です。今回は、VBScriptを使用してメールを送信する方法を紹介します。メール送信は、システ...
VBScript

VBScriptでファイル操作をマスターするための6選

VBScript(Visual Basic Scripting Edition)は、Windows環境でのファイル操作を効率的に行うための強力なツールです。今回は、VBScriptを使用してファイルの作成、読み取り、書き込み、コピー、削除、...
VBScript

VBScriptでWindows11のシステム仕様要件を取得するサンプルコード

Windows 10 22H2のサポート期間の終了が2025年10月14日までで、まだまだ先だから大丈夫とはいえない状況になってきています。皆さんもWindows 10からWindows 11へアップグレードしようと考えてるのではないでしょ...
VBScript

VBScriptで改行を考慮した文字の置換のサンプルコード

Accessのレポートオブジェクトのコントロール値などのオブジェクトの文字を他の文字に置き換えるとき、改行文字が含まれていて置換できないって経験があるのではないでしょうか?私自身がその経験があり、改行文字を考慮した置換を紹介しているサイトが...
VBScript

VBScriptでテキストファイルの文字コードを判定後に文字データを取得するサンプルコード

ファイルを読み込むときに文字コードを判別せずに文字コードを指定すると、文字化けになって苦労します。業務の場合だと、文字化けになるからこの文字コードでファイルを作成してと指定しているところもあるのではないでしょうか?システムに理解のある取引先...
VBScript

VBScriptでスクリプトの最適化: 効率的なコード作成のためのガイド

VBScript(Visual Basic Scripting Edition)は、Windows環境で自動化スクリプトを作成する際に広く使われるプログラミング言語です。シンプルな構文と強力な機能を提供しますが、大規模なスクリプトや複雑な処...
VBScript

VBScriptでレジストリを操作する方法と基本的な使い方

VBScript(Visual Basic Scripting Edition)は、Windows環境で幅広く使用されているスクリプト言語の一つです。特に、Windowsのシステム管理や自動化スクリプトとして利用されることが多く、その中でも...
VBScript

VBScriptのCOMオブジェクトでWindowsの機能を制御する方法

VBScriptは、簡易的なスクリプト言語であり、Windows環境においてさまざまなタスクを自動化するために使用されます。その中でも、COM(Component Object Model)オブジェクトを利用することで、Windowsの多く...
VBScript

VBScriptにおけるクラスの定義とインスタンス化の基本

VBScriptは、主にWindows環境で使用されるスクリプト言語です。比較的簡単に学べ、システム管理や簡単なアプリケーションの作成に適しています。本記事では、VBScriptでのクラスの定義方法と、インスタンスの作成について詳しく解説し...
VBScript

VBScriptにおけるオブジェクト指向プログラミングの概念と実践

VBScript(Visual Basic Scripting Edition)は、Microsoftによって開発されたスクリプト言語であり、主にWebページやWindowsベースのアプリケーションの自動化に使用されています。VBScrip...
VBScript

VBScriptのエラーオブジェクト:基礎から応用まで詳しく解説

VBScriptは、Windows環境で多くの自動化やスクリプト作成に使用されているスクリプト言語です。特に、システム管理やアプリケーションの簡単な操作を自動化するために用いられることが多いです。しかし、プログラムの実行中には様々なエラーが...
VBScript

VBScriptのOn Error ステートメントとは?エラー処理の基本と応用

プログラムを書いていると、予期しないエラーに遭遇することがあります。エラーが発生した場合、プログラムが突然停止してしまうと、ユーザーに不便をかけるだけでなく、システムに大きな影響を与える可能性があります。これを防ぐために、プログラミング言語...
VBScript

VBScriptで正規表現を使った文字列検索と置換の方法

VBScript(Visual Basic Scripting Edition)は、Microsoftが開発したスクリプト言語で、特にWindows環境での自動化やタスク処理に使用されます。VBScriptでは、正規表現を使用して文字列の操...
VBScript

VBScriptでCOMオブジェクトを使用してExcelやWordを操作する方法

VBScriptは、Windows環境でよく使用されるスクリプト言語で、COM(Component Object Model)オブジェクトを利用して、ExcelやWordといったMicrosoft Office製品を操作することができます。...
SQL Server

SQL Serverのトリガーのパフォーマンス考慮:トリガーがシステムに与える影響を理解する

SQL Serverのトリガーは非常に便利な機能であり、特定のイベントが発生した際に自動的に実行される処理を定義できます。しかし、適切に設計・管理されていないトリガーは、パフォーマンスに悪影響を及ぼす可能性があります。本記事では、トリガーが...
SQL Server

SQL Serverのトリガーの基本:CREATE TRIGGERとAFTER INSERT, UPDATE, DELETEトリガーの使い方

SQL Serverのトリガーは、データベースに対する特定の操作(INSERT、UPDATE、DELETE)が実行されたときに、自動的に呼び出される特殊なストアドプロシージャです。トリガーを利用することで、データの整合性を保つためのカスタム...
SQL Server

SQL Serverのプロシージャの最適化:パフォーマンスに影響を与える要素を理解しよう

ストアドプロシージャとは、SQL Serverに保存される事前定義されたSQLコードの集合です。これにより、繰り返し実行する処理を効率化し、以下のメリットを得ることができます。冗長なコードの削減実行速度の向上(コンパイル済みのため)セキュリ...
SQL Server

SQL Serverのストアドプロシージャの作成方法:基本構文と活用のポイント

SQL Serverには「ストアドプロシージャ」という非常に便利な機能があります。ストアドプロシージャを利用することで、繰り返し実行するSQLクエリを効率化し、アプリケーションのパフォーマンスを向上させることができます。本記事では、ストアド...
SQL Server

SQL Serverのインデックス付きビューの完全ガイド

SQL Serverでは、**インデックス付きビュー(Indexed View)**を使用することで、クエリのパフォーマンスを大幅に向上させることができます。通常のビューは仮想テーブルとして動作し、実行時に基になるテーブルからデータを取得し...
SQL Server

SQL Serverのビューの利点と制限:データセキュリティとクエリの簡略化

SQL Serverでデータ管理やクエリを効率化するために、「ビュー」という便利な機能があります。ビューは、1つ以上のテーブルからデータを取得するSQLクエリの結果セットを仮想的なテーブルとして定義したものです。物理的なデータを保持するので...